A Sales Representative is responsible for promoting and selling products or services to clients, building relationships, and achieving sales targets. This role requires strong interpersonal skills, a solid understanding of the company’s offerings, and the ability to present solutions that meet customer needs. Sales Representatives serve as a key link between the company and its clients, playing a crucial role in generating revenue and enhancing customer satisfaction.

Key Responsibilities of a Sales Representative

1. Identifying and Connecting with Potential Customers

Sales Representatives actively seek out new clients by identifying prospects, initiating contact, and building initial rapport. This includes making cold calls, attending networking events, and following up on leads to expand the customer base. Their proactive approach in connecting with new customers drives growth and opens new revenue opportunities.

2. Demonstrating Product Knowledge and Educating Customers

An essential part of the Sales Representative’s role is to provide clients with information about products or services. This involves explaining features, benefits, and unique selling points in a way that resonates with the customer’s needs. By thoroughly understanding the product, Sales Representatives can answer questions, address concerns, and help clients make informed decisions.

3. Negotiating Contracts and Closing Sales

Sales Representatives are responsible for negotiating terms, pricing, and contracts to close deals with clients. Strong negotiation skills allow them to secure agreements that satisfy both client needs and company objectives. Successfully closing sales is crucial to meeting targets and achieving company revenue goals.

4. Building and Maintaining Client Relationships

Developing long-term relationships with clients is essential for repeat business. Sales Representatives keep in touch with existing clients, ensure their satisfaction, and offer support for any questions or issues. By maintaining regular contact, they foster loyalty and generate repeat sales, creating a stable client base.

5. Meeting Sales Targets and Reporting on Performance

Sales Representatives work towards monthly or quarterly sales goals. They monitor their progress, analyze their performance, and report to managers on key metrics such as sales volume and conversion rates. Regular reporting helps them stay accountable and allows management to track the effectiveness of sales strategies.

6. Staying Informed of Market Trends and Competitor Activities

To remain competitive, Sales Representatives keep up-to-date with industry trends, competitor products, and market conditions. This knowledge allows them to adjust their approach and tailor their sales techniques to better meet market demands. Staying informed enhances their ability to address client needs and close more sales.
